| // "liveMedia" |
| // Copyright (c) 1996-2020 Live Networks, Inc. All rights reserved. |
| // Transcoder for ADUized MP3 frames |
| // Implementation |
| |
| #include "MP3ADUTranscoder.hh" |
| #include "MP3Internals.hh" |
| #include <string.h> |
| |
| MP3ADUTranscoder::MP3ADUTranscoder(UsageEnvironment& env, |
| unsigned outBitrate /* in kbps */, |
| FramedSource* inputSource) |
| : FramedFilter(env, inputSource), |
| fOutBitrate(outBitrate), |
| fAvailableBytesForBackpointer(0), |
| fOrigADU(new unsigned char[MAX_MP3_FRAME_SIZE]) { |
| } |
| |
| MP3ADUTranscoder::~MP3ADUTranscoder() { |
| delete[] fOrigADU; |
| } |
| |
| MP3ADUTranscoder* MP3ADUTranscoder::createNew(UsageEnvironment& env, |
| unsigned outBitrate /* in kbps */, |
| FramedSource* inputSource) { |
| // The source must be an MP3 ADU source: |
| if (strcmp(inputSource->MIMEtype(), "audio/MPA-ROBUST") != 0) { |
| env.setResultMsg(inputSource->name(), " is not an MP3 ADU source"); |
| return NULL; |
| } |
| |
| return new MP3ADUTranscoder(env, outBitrate, inputSource); |
| } |
| |
| void MP3ADUTranscoder::getAttributes() const { |
| // Begin by getting the attributes from our input source: |
| fInputSource->getAttributes(); |
| |
| // Then modify them by appending the corrected bandwidth |
| char buffer[30]; |
| sprintf(buffer, " bandwidth %d", outBitrate()); |
| envir().appendToResultMsg(buffer); |
| } |
| |
| void MP3ADUTranscoder::doGetNextFrame() { |
| fInputSource->getNextFrame(fOrigADU, MAX_MP3_FRAME_SIZE, |
| afterGettingFrame, this, handleClosure, this); |
| } |
| |
| void MP3ADUTranscoder::afterGettingFrame(void* clientData, |
| unsigned numBytesRead, |
| unsigned numTruncatedBytes, |
| struct timeval presentationTime, |
| unsigned durationInMicroseconds) { |
| MP3ADUTranscoder* transcoder = (MP3ADUTranscoder*)clientData; |
| transcoder->afterGettingFrame1(numBytesRead, numTruncatedBytes, |
| presentationTime, durationInMicroseconds); |
| } |
| |
| void MP3ADUTranscoder::afterGettingFrame1(unsigned numBytesRead, |
| unsigned numTruncatedBytes, |
| struct timeval presentationTime, |
| unsigned durationInMicroseconds) { |
| fNumTruncatedBytes = numTruncatedBytes; // but can we handle this being >0? ##### |
| fPresentationTime = presentationTime; |
| fDurationInMicroseconds = durationInMicroseconds; |
| fFrameSize = TranscodeMP3ADU(fOrigADU, numBytesRead, fOutBitrate, |
| fTo, fMaxSize, fAvailableBytesForBackpointer); |
| if (fFrameSize == 0) { // internal error - bad ADU data? |
| handleClosure(); |
| return; |
| } |
| |
| // Call our own 'after getting' function. Because we're not a 'leaf' |
| // source, we can call this directly, without risking infinite recursion. |
| afterGetting(this); |
| } |
